There are three organs that are responsible for providing our body with enzymes. They are the stomach small intestine, and the pancreas.

The pancreas is regarded as to be the “powerhouse” in the human body as it provides the enzymes needed to are responsible for breaking down proteins, carbohydrates and fats.

You may already be aware of this however, there are many kinds of digestive enzymes, and they all break down different types of food. The pancreas is the only central organ that we have discussed is responsible for three types of main digestive enzymes. They are:

  • Amylase which helps break down complex carbohydrates. Amylase is a enzyme that breaks down complex. It is also produced by the mouth.
  • Lipase which breaks down fats.
  • Protease breaks down proteins.

The small intestine is also the source of several major enzymes, which include:

  • Lactase which breaks down lactose.
  • Sucrase, which breaks down sucrose.

If the body is deficient in specific enzymes, or their bodies aren’t equipped with the ability to release the required enzymes, they could be being affected by a disease called digestive enzyme insufficiency.

When someone has digestive enzyme deficiencies is unable to break down certain foods and absorb certain nutrients. Lactose intolerance is a situation where the body is unable to produce enough lactase to digest the sugars in dairy and milk products.

Digestive Enzyme Insufficiency (DEI) isn’t an illness to be taken lightly. It could cause an inability to eat and stomach irritation. Symptoms of these can include:

  • Cramps or pain in the belly
  • Bloating
  • Diarrhea
  • Gas
  • Stomach oily
  • Unexplained weight loss.

  • Cellulase, Hemicellulase, xylanase, pectinase – This group of enzymes are what breaks down plants that you consume in your diet. Particularly, they work on digestion of the difficult to digest cell walls of plant cells and plant fibers present in these kinds of food.
  • Phytase is among the essential enzymes needed to digest food. It is a crucial enzyme in the context of bone health. When phytase is activated it is able to break down a chemical known as phytic acid. Phytic acid can bind to essential minerals required by the body such as zinc and iron. With Phytase the iron and zinc are released and can be easily absorbed by the body.
